Linworth Village, Columbus, OH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Linworth Village?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Linworth Village 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,268 | $695 | $1,424 |
| Linworth Village 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,192 | $795 | $1,754 |
| Linworth Village 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,100 | $1,050 | $1,150 |

Cheapest Available Linworth Village Apartments for Rent
 The cheapest available apartment rental in the Linworth Village area of Columbus, OH is a 1 Bed unit found at 500 - BROAD MEADOWS PLAZA priced from $809. Riverlodge Apartments has the second lowest priced unit, which is a 1 Bed apartment currently listed from $900. Here are the most affordable Linworth Village apartments for rent in Columbus, OH:
| Apartment Listing | Model Name | Bed/Bath | Priced From |
|---|---|---|---|
| 500 - BROAD MEADOWS PLAZA | 1 Bedroom 1 Bathroom | 1BR,1BA | $809 |
| Riverlodge Apartments | 1x1 550 | 1BR,1BA | $900 |
| Graceland Flats | Whetstone | 1BR,1BA | $1,309 |
